St. Hemma Observatory

Edelschrott

St. Hemma - a district of the market town of Edelschrott - is home to the highest observatory in Central Europe.

The observatory in Edelschrott is privately run.

Various telescopes, telescopes and optical devices are available for observing. From April to December, every Friday - with the exception of the first Friday of the month - there is the opportunity to take a guided tour of the observatory.
